Psalms 119:89 Interlinear

LAMED For ever O LORD thy word is settled in heaven

Word-by-Word Analysis

#OriginalStrong'sEnglishDefinition
1לְעוֹלָ֥םH5769LAMED For everproperly, concealed, i.e., the vanishing point; generally, time out of mind (past or future), i.e., (practically) eternity; frequentatively, adverbial
2יְהוָ֑הH3068O LORD(the) self-existent or eternal; jeho-vah, jewish national name of god
3דְּ֝בָרְךָ֗H1697thy worda word; by implication, a matter (as spoken of) or thing; adverbially, a cause
4נִצָּ֥בH5324is settledto station, in various applications (literally or figuratively)
5בַּשָּׁמָֽיִם׃H8064in heaventhe sky (as aloft; the dual perhaps alluding to the visible arch in which the clouds move, as well as to the higher ether where the celestial bodies r
